The essence of a haute couture presentation

The term haute couture evokes images of opulence, artistry, and the pinnacle of fashion design. Originating from the French language, haute couture translates to high sewing or high dressmaking. This exclusive sector of fashion is governed by stringent rules and practices, dictated by the Chambre Syndicale de la Haute Couture, a regulatory body within the French Ministry of Industry. A haute couture show represents the culmination of meticulously crafted garments tailored for the most discerning clientele and is an event that showcases not just fashion, but the art of creating wearable masterpieces.The Unique Nature of Haute CoutureHaute couture markedly contrasts…

What is minimalist style?

The essence of minimalist style

Minimalist style represents a design philosophy that has influenced numerous domains, including art, architecture, fashion, and interior design, centering on simplicity and prioritizing essential elements to craft an aesthetic that feels both refined and practical, while relying on a restrained selection of components to cultivate a peaceful, orderly, and cohesive atmosphere.Minimalism’s Early RootsMinimalism emerged as a formal movement in the Western art scene after World War II, gaining significant momentum in New York toward the end of the 1960s. Artists such as Donald Judd, Agnes Martin, and Carl Andre distanced themselves from the intricate nature of Abstract Expressionism, embracing instead…

Understanding slow fashion

The idea of slow fashion arises as a mindful, sustainable counterpoint to the rapid, profit-centered routines that dominate the global fashion industry, and at its heart, this movement prioritizes enduring quality rather than mass quantity while encouraging environmental awareness, social accountability, and a more meaningful link between how items are made and how they are ultimately used.Historical BackgroundSlow fashion originated from the wider slow movement, which took shape in Italy in the 1980s as a response to fast food, advocating for sustainable farming and the pleasure of savoring meals. In much the same way, slow fashion promotes a deliberate, thoughtful…
